Summary

As one of the continent’s most important exporting economies, Ghana has for many years been viewed as a bright spot in the sub-Saharan economic landscape. Since the 2007 discovery of offshore oil, a gradually increasing amount of hydrocarbons
exports has joined outflows of gold and cocoa to drive private sector growth and secure valuable revenues for the government.
